Abstract
Vasotocin (AVT) promotes courtship in a wide range of vertebrates. However, this effect is not independent of steroid hormones. For example, androgens may work in concert with AVT and corticosterone (CORT) may work to oppose AVT action. In frogs, AVT promotes calling, and in some species, CORT inhibits calling. In addition, androgens are known to modulate AVT in the brain, and CORT may depress androgen secretion. Previous work in amphibians has suggested that AVT promotes courtship by overcoming a CORT-mediated stress response. Possible behavioral and hormonal interactions among AVT, CORT, and androgens were investigated in wild, free-living green treefrogs (Hyla cinerea). Saline, AVT, CORT, or a combination of AVT and CORT were administered to calling males, and several measures of spontaneous calling were evaluated for 1.5 h following injection. Plasma testosterone, dihydrotestosterone, and CORT were also measured. Saline-injected males had low CORT levels, and AVT and CORT injection elevated plasma CORT levels. AVT increased the likelihood of calling, but, in males who did call, AVT did not influence latency to call or how often they were observed calling.
